T'way Air Resumes Saipan Route... "Operates Twice Weekly"


[Asia Economy Reporter Yoo Hyun-seok] T'way Air announced on the 28th that it will resume flights on the Saipan route, a travel destination that can be safely enjoyed without quarantine during this Lunar New Year holiday period.


From the 29th, flights on the Incheon-Saipan route will continue twice a week. Flights will operate every Thursday and Sunday on the 29th of this month, the 2nd and 6th of next month, and thereafter.


T'way Air resumed the Incheon-Saipan route in July last year, 1 year and 4 months after it was suspended due to the pandemic, in line with the government's travel bubble agreement with the Northern Mariana Islands (Saipan, Tinian, Rota). This route had been operating until early this month. Considering the increasing demand for overseas travel ahead of the Lunar New Year holiday, the airline decided to resume operations.


The Incheon-Saipan route departs Incheon Airport at 9:00 AM and arrives in Saipan at 2:30 PM local time. The return flight departs Saipan at 3:30 PM and arrives at Incheon Airport at 7:20 PM.


The Northern Mariana Islands, which include Saipan, currently have a travel bubble agreement with the Republic of Korea, exempting travelers from the 10-day self-quarantine. Quarantine exemption through the travel bubble is only available to those who book package tours through travel agencies.


Upon entering Saipan, travelers must submit a negative rapid antigen test (Antigen) certificate in English conducted within 1 day of arrival time, an English vaccination certificate, and a negative PCR test result conducted within 48 hours prior to departure for entry into Korea. According to the Mariana Tourism Authority, travel bubble passengers entering the Northern Mariana Islands in February will receive free PCR testing for their return to Korea, and a travel subsidy of $100 will be provided upon online pre-registration.
